Troubleshooting Garmin Tracking Collar Issues: A Step-by-Step Guide

Experiencing trouble with your Garmin GPS collar? Don’t fret! Many common issues can be resolved with a straightforward troubleshooting process . First, confirm the unit's power: Is the charge sufficiently full ? A depleted battery is the primary cause of location loss. Next, assess the physical condition of the collar. Make sure the antenna is free and not obstructed by anything. Then, look at your Garmin app settings to check that the collar is properly paired and programmed. If signal remains missing , try a restart of both the collar and your phone. Finally, consider updating the collar’s system – outdated software can result in inconsistent behavior.

Prolong the Usefulness of Your Garmin Location Collar : Maintenance Suggestions

To maintain your tracking unit operates reliably for years , regular maintenance is essential . Frequently wash the device with a damp rag to get rid of grime . Inspect the charge level and get more info evaluate replacing it when it starts to diminish . Furthermore , check the signal isn’t obstructed by mud or plants . Ultimately, refresh the software when available to utilize the latest features and keep optimal operation .
